When purchasing a DLC, you are purchasing a license to use that DLC on that platform. This is how DLC has worked for years and it is not under the control of Bungie.
DLC licenses do not transfer between platforms. If you plan on using the DLC on a specific platform, you will need to purchase it.
To play those on both, you need to buy on both platforms.
One exception is, you can use the gear you acquired from those DLCs while playing on Steam.
